通过检测大鼠腹腔巨噬细胞(M)胞浆游离钙离子浓度([Ca2+]i)和45Ca内流与外排研究了不同浓度白芍总甙(TGP)对MCa2+跨膜转运的影响.结果表明,胞外有Ca2+时,TGP(2.5-20mgL-1)对亚适浓度卡西霉素(0.1μmolL-1),脂多糖(LPS,5mgL-1)和甲酰三肽(fMLP,1μmolL-1)升高M的[Ca2+]i具有明显的增强作用;而胞外无Ca2+时,TGP对LPS或fMLP刺激胞内钙池释放Ca2+引起[Ca2+]i升高的作用无明显影响;TGP可使卡西霉素刺激M的45Ca内流明显增加,同时较高浓度(10-40mgL-1)亦浓度依赖性促进45Ca外排.这些结果提示,TGP有促进胞外钙内流作用,较高浓度TGP可促进胞内钙外排,从而降低[Ca2+]i.
